# Heads up, plugin folks: the Galefinder fan-out calls your hooks inside the
# alert dispatch loop, so slow handlers stall everyone. We enforce per-plugin
# timeouts and a retry budget, and we batch deliveries to keep the pipe warm.
# If you need more headroom, ask — don't fork these values. The defaults your
# plugins run under are listed below.

tuning table, kawep-tawif:
CAPS = {
    "olidor": 80,
    "belion": 7,
    "quenys": 225,
    "druox": 839,
    "fraath": 482,
}

Alert: the Glimmerpane contrast auditor flagged 14 components in the Quillboard settings view falling below the 4.5:1 threshold, up from 3 last week. Most regressions trace to the new muted palette merged Tuesday. Please review before the weekly sync; the full component list and remediation guidance live on the internal page.

wiki page, bawig-yawep: https://jenkins.nelvrotech.local/ticket/build/projects/view/view/pages/view/a285c2b5588ad4f337d9b5f2

Subject: Seatline renderer cut-over — all clear

Hi,

Wrapping up last night's cut-over of the Seatline seat-map renderer for the Vellmore Theatre. The new canvas pipeline is live and the old SVG path is fully retired — zoom performance on the balcony views is noticeably snappier. We saw one brief cache-warm hiccup around midnight, resolved itself within minutes. Nothing outstanding from my side, so feel free to close the release ticket. For the record, the renderer went live with this configuration.

config for bahop-baduf:
[kasion]
team = lamath
access_code = ac_d807e5
host = kasion.paliqcloud.corp
port = 4000
owner = julix.tamvan
peer = frair.qorvelsoft.local

Runbook: Offline Mode — Terravue Field Survey App

When a surveyor loses connectivity, Terravue caches observations in an encrypted local store and queues them for sync. Do not clear the device cache manually; the reconciliation job on the Marrowbank server depends on sequence numbers stored alongside each record. Verify the sync daemon is running before handing a tablet back to the field team. To trigger a manual reconciliation against the staging endpoint, authenticate with the key that follows.

app token of hawif-kafof = kto15_B3AN0KfpZRy4TLc